More audio, mileage for the 2011 Honda Accord
Mon, 16 Aug 2010Honda's updated 2011 Accord sedan and coupe will hit dealerships in mid-August. The Accord gets a refresh inside and out, a new leather-equipped Special Edition model and a handful of other interior upgrades. Fuel-economy improvements--a result of improved aerodynamics, less engine friction and new gear ratios--mean 34 mpg on the highway for the four-cylinder and 30 mpg for the V6.
Abarth 500C: Hot Fiat Convertible at Geneva
Wed, 24 Feb 2010Fiat are debuting the convertible hot Fiat 500 - the Abarth 500C - at the Geneva Motor Show It’s taken Fiat a very long time to catch up with the story we ran in July last year. We’d heard that Fiat were planning a hot version of the hugely successful Fita 500C – the convertible – in the form of the Abarth 500C. We then got confirmation that the Abarth 500C was coming in October and finally we’ve learnt that Fiat will be taking the new Abarth 500C to the Geneva Motor Show next week.
Hyundai integrates Smartphones in to their cars
Sat, 22 Dec 2012Hyundai is harnessing the power of the Smartphone to make in-car information and driver settings integrate seamlessly. For those of us old enough to remember the first mobile phones – and the first home PCs – the realisation that we’re all walking round now with Smartphones that have more processing power than it took to put a man on the moon is almost mind boggling. Sadly, most of us use just a fraction of the capabilities of our phones, but the fact we have all that clever tech tucked in our trouser pockets gives car makers the opportunity to harness it to provide more functionality for their cars.
